This 5-pin DIN connector is used for assembling cables with a 5-pin DIN connection. This type of connector was widely used in Hi-Fi equipment such as amplifiers, cassette players, tuners, and tape recorders. The connector features a 5-pin male DIN plug with a 180° pin configuration. This configuration is often used for analog audio connections between audio components. The cable is attached via solder connections. The cable conductors are soldered directly to the pins of the connector, creating a robust and reliable connection. The connector is equipped with a black plastic housing that protects the solder joints and internal contacts.

Explanation
DIN connector: Round connector standard widely used in European audio equipment and Hi-Fi components.
5-pin DIN connection: Connector with five pins often used for stereo audio connections and signal transfer between audio components.
180° pin layout: Configuration where the five pins are arranged in a semicircle. This is the most common DIN configuration in audio equipment.
Solder connection: Cable attachment where the cable conductors are soldered directly to the connector pins.
